It's an oft-repeated image from China, dozens of people together in a public park performing beautifully choreographed rhythmic movements, one posture flowing gracefully into the next. The people are practicing tai chi and qigong (pronounced "chee goong"), both components of Chinese medical arts. These ancient practices are quietly making their way into the lives of millions of Americans. According to the latest Sporting Goods Manufacturers Association fitness participation report, from 2000-06, American participation in yoga/tai chi increased 136 percent; from 2005-06, participation increased by 19 percent.
